Briefly comprising of an entrance hall, bay fronted duel aspect sitting room, dining room, boot room/utility space and a fully fitted kitchen featuring a cooking island and a Victorian Cast iron range inset a exposed brick chimney breast. The first floor offers two double bedrooms, one featuring a Victorian fireplace and exposed brick chimney breast and a family bathroom with matt black finishes and a LED wall mounted mirror. The top floor offers a master suite with freestanding double ended deep bath with matt back shower mixer tap there is also a three piece en-suite. A view of Scarborough Castle can also be found from the master suite. The front of the property offers a gated low maintenance forecourt and the rear offers a gated yard.

Well located in proximity to a wealth of local amenities including Falsgrave shopping parade and supermarket, choice of popular schools and colleges as well as Scarborough hospital and being on a regular bus route into town. Entrance Hallway - Composite front door, two uPVC double glazed windows, radiator, power points and understairs storage.

Sitting Room - 4.1m x 4.1m - Two uPVC double glazed bay windows, power points, radiator and feature fireplace.

Dining Room - 3.9m x 3.0m - uPVC double glazed bay window, power points and radiator.

Kitchen - 4.6m x 3.5m - Range of base, wall and drawer units, wood worktop, tiled splash back, period cast iron Victorian cooking range with exposed brick chimney breast, integrated oven, cooking island with induction hob, integrated fridge and freezer, integrated dishwasher, feature sink with drainer unit and brushed brass mixer tap, power points, uPVC double glazed window, radiator, two ceiling pendant lights and LED downlights.

Boot Room/Utility Space - Composite door, uPVC double glazed window, power points, pendant ceiling light and cupboard housing the boiler.

First Floor Landing - uPVC double glazed window.

Bedroom Two - 4.1m x 3.2m - Two uPVC double glazed windows, power points, radiator and three hanging pendant lights.

Bedroom Three - 3.0m x 2.9m - uPVC double glazed window, power points radiator, feature fireplace with exposed brick chimney breast and three hanging pendant lights.

Bathroom - 2.2m x 1.7m - Bath with shower over, large hand basin with matt black mixer tap and vanity unit, WC, uPVC double glazed window, feature radiator, LED downlights and touch light wall mirror.

Bedroom One - 7.3m x 4.0m - Two uPVC double glazed windows, Velux window with castle views, power points, two radiators, LED downlights, feature wood panelling and freestanding bath with freestanding matt black shower mixer tap with large Victorian style tiles.

En-Suite - 2.8m x 0.7m - Shower cubicle with brushed brass shower head and attachment, WC, ladder radiator and wash basin with vanity unit.

Outside - To the front is a walled and hedged low maintenance forecourt and to the rear is a gated enclosed yard.

    Broadband speed is measured in megabits per second, with the number returned showing how fast the connection is. Each reading is based on the highest predicted speed of any major broadband network for services that deliver the download speeds. The following are the different readings that we may display:

    Basic: Up to 30 Mbit/s
    Super-fast: Between 30 Mbit/s and 300 Mbit/s
    Ultra-fast: Over 300 Mbit/s

    The data is updated three times a year. The checker results are predictions and should not be regarded as guaranteed. For more information, see: https://checker.ofcom.org.uk/en-gb/about-checker#Answer_0_2

    Mobile signal predictions are provided by the four UK mobile network operators: EE, O2, Three and Vodafone. Predictions can vary significantly from the coverage you may actually experience as a result of local factors (especially terrain). Ofcom has tested the actual coverage provided in various locations around the UK to help ensure that these predictions are reasonable. The values shown against a property can be broken down as follows:

    Clear: No bars, no signal predicted
    Red: One bar, reliable signal unlikely
    Amber: Two bars, may experience problems with connectivity
    Green: Three bars, likely to have good coverage and receive a data rate to support basic web services
    Enhanced: Full bars, likely to have good coverage indoors and to receive an enhanced data rate to support multimedia services
